Gabala City Stadium, Regional stadium in Qabala, Azerbaijan.
Gabala City Stadium is a football stadium in Qabala, Azerbaijan, with a natural grass pitch used for matches at different levels of competition. Alongside the main field, the facility includes several training pitches and support buildings with changing rooms for players and staff.
The facility was built in the 1980s as part of a larger industrial complex in the region. A major renovation in the early 2000s turned it into the football-focused stadium it is today.

Beneath the main pitch lies an undersoil heating system that keeps the playing surface usable through the colder months of the year. This type of installation is rare in the region, making the ground one of the few in Azerbaijan able to host matches in winter without interruption.
